LiuGong Indonesia Hosts Supplier Development Conference

On July 21, LiuGong Indonesia held its Supplier Downstream Development Conference in Jakarta under the theme “Linking Green, Shaping the Future.” The event brought together representatives from the Indonesian government, financial institutions, local suppliers and Chinese suppliers to explore opportunities for localized industrial development and collaboration across Indonesia’s construction equipment supply chain.

Building on years of localization in the Indonesian market, LiuGong is further strengthening its local development strategy by integrating R&D, manufacturing, supply chain and financial resources, while fostering an open industrial collaboration platform to advance supply chain localization together with its partners.

During the conference, Djauhari Oratmangun, Indonesian Ambassador to China, Cahyo Purnomo, representatives from Indonesia’s Ministry of Investment and Downstream Industry, Enrico Tanuwidjaja, financial institutions and industry experts shared insights on Indonesia’s investment environment, industrial policies and supply chain financing, providing valuable perspectives for companies expanding their local operations. Li Yuedong, Vice President Director of LiuGong Machinery Indonesia, presented LiuGong’s development strategy in Indonesia, emphasizing the company’s commitment to serving as an industrial platform that creates shared opportunities and strengthens local supply chain capabilities together with its partners.

Luo Guobing, Vice Chairman and President of LiuGong Machinery, said, “LiuGong remains committed to openness, collaboration and mutual benefit. We look forward to working closely with our supply chain partners to leverage our respective strengths, continuously enhance local supply capabilities, and jointly promote the high-quality development of Indonesia’s construction equipment industry.”

The conference also reviewed the first year of operations of LiuGong Finance Indonesia, highlighting its role in supporting equipment financing, supply chain collaboration and local business development. The event further strengthened cooperation among LiuGong, government agencies, financial institutions and industry partners, while bringing together key resources and shared commitments for the development of the LiuGong Indonesia Green & Smart Industrial Park, laying a solid foundation for advancing the localization of Indonesia’s construction equipment supply chain.
